Webpractice problem 1. Verify the inverse square rule for gravitation with the following chain of calculations…. Determine the centripetal acceleration of the moon. (Assuming the moon is held in it's orbit by the gravitational force of the Earth, you are then also calculating the acceleration due to gravity of the Earth at the moon's orbit.) WebFrictional force is defined as frictional coefficient x normal force. In this instance normal force is equal and opposite to Gravitational force which is equal to mass x gravity constant. So if you substitute all of this in you are left with two equations, assuming frictional force is equal to the total force. a=Ff/m.
